The UK government, after considering the financial burden posed by legal aid, gave birth to the no win no fee accident claim solution.
Original, the plan was that lawyers operating under the system of no win no fee accident claim could charge only twenty percent of the compensation paid. At first lawyers applauded the idea; later they observed that it was an unrealistic expectation to work on that basis, arguing that it will take them winning at least five of the every six cases for them to break even.
